262.103 Use of persons who fail or refuse a drug test.

View source (a)An operator may not knowingly use as an employee any person who:#
(1)fails a drug test required by this Part and the medical review officer makes a determination under section 262.15(d)(2) of this Part; or#
(2)refuses to take a drug test required by this Part.#
(b)Paragraph (a)(1) of this section does not apply to a person who has:#
(1)passed a drug test under DOT procedures;#
(2)been recommended by the medical review officer for return to duty in accordance with DOT procedure and have been determined by a substance abuse professional to have successfully completed required education or treatment; and#
(3)not failed a drug test required by this Part after returning to duty.#
